What is Interior Design?
Interior Design is the art and science of enhancing the interior of a space to create a healthier, more aesthetically pleasing, and more functional environment. Interior designers plan and design indoor spaces for homes, offices, hotels, hospitals, retail stores, and more.
An interior designer works on:
- Space planning and layout
- Colour schemes and material selection
- Furniture and fixture selection
- Lighting design
- 3D visualization and drawings
- Coordination with architects and contractors
Why Choose Interior Design After 12th?
Here are the top reasons students are choosing Interior Design as a career right after 12th:
1. No Entrance Exam Required Unlike engineering or medical, most Interior Design diploma courses do not require any entrance exam. You can enroll directly after passing 12th from any stream — Arts, Commerce, or Science.
2. Booming Industry India’s real estate and construction sector is growing rapidly. With more people investing in homes, offices, and commercial spaces, the demand for skilled interior designers is at an all-time high.
3. High Earning Potential Interior Design offers excellent salary growth. Starting salaries may be modest, but experienced designers and those who go independent can earn lakhs per month.
4. Creative + Practical Career It is one of the few careers that perfectly balances creativity with practical, technical skills. Every project is unique and challenging.
5. Entrepreneurship Opportunities You can start your own Interior Design studio or freelance practice after gaining some experience — offering complete freedom and high income potential.

Interior Design Salary in India
Salary in Interior Design depends on experience, location, and specialisation. Here is a general overview:
Experience Level Average Monthly Salary Fresher (0–1 year) ₹15,000 – ₹25,000 Junior Designer (1–3 years) ₹25,000 – ₹45,000 Mid-Level Designer (3–5 years) ₹45,000 – ₹80,000 Senior Designer (5+ years) ₹80,000 – ₹1,50,000+ Freelance / Studio Owner ₹1,00,000 – ₹5,00,000+ Note: Designers working in metro cities like Mumbai, Delhi, and Bangalore tend to earn higher salaries. Diploma in Interior Design
A Diploma in Interior Design is the most popular course for students after 12th. It typically runs for 1 to 2 years and covers all core aspects of interior design.
What You Learn:
- Basics of Interior Design and Space Planning
- Colour Theory and Material Science
- AutoCAD and 3D Software (SketchUp, 3ds Max)
- Furniture Design and Selection
- Lighting Concepts
- Working Drawings and Technical Plans
- Client Handling and Project Management
- Site Visits and Practical Training

Skills You Need to Become an Interior Designer
A successful interior designer needs both technical and soft skills:
Technical Skills:
- AutoCAD, SketchUp, 3ds Max
- Space planning and layout design
- Knowledge of materials, textures, and finishes
- Understanding of construction and architecture basics
- Furniture design and selection
Soft Skills:
- Creativity and aesthetic sense
- Attention to detail
- Strong communication skills
- Time management and ability to meet deadlines
- Client handling and negotiation
